Christmas begins on Thursday, Dec. 10. Well, actually it begins whenever and wherever you want it to, but in Edgartown the official start is indeed Thursday as the 34th annual Christmas in Edgartown festivities arrive once again and continue through Sunday, Dec. 13.

Businesses in town will offer discounts, and holiday food. The Teddy Bear Suite has already taken up residence at the Harbor View Hotel (last week there was a showing of Paddington in the suite). There will be photos with Santa all weekend at the Kelley House, a dance-o-rama in front of the Vineyard Square Hotel, and the Minnesingers perform on Friday night at the Old Whaling Church just after the lighting of the Edgartown lighthouse, to name just a few of the activities.

The parade takes place on Saturday, beginning at 11 a.m. and rolling through the streets of Edgartown. But, are you sitting down, the chowder contest has moved from the Mini Park to the Kelley House. Change rolls slowly and it can be a hard pill to swallow, but with a fist full of oyster crackers all should be well.
